Zanzibar Travel Packages
Zanzibar is a semi-autonomous Tanzanian archipelago located off the east African coast; it is currently a rising hotspot for tourists from all over the world. The capital is known as Zanzibar City and it is the world’s largest producer of seaweed. Its chief exports are spices and raffia, while the tourism industry of Zanzibar also […]
